How much is a return flight from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ro?

This analysis is based on the cheapest return trip price found on KAYAK in the last 12 months by searching for a flight from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ro departing in September.

Flight prices are below average for this route right now.

Flights to Rio de Janeiro from Stuttgart usually cost between 1.116 € and 1.450 € in September.
The lowest price found in the past 5 days was 752 € on Multiple Airlines (6. Sept–22. Sept).

What is the cheapest month to fly from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ro is September, where tickets cost 828 € (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and July,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is 1.410 € and 1.385 € respectively.

FAQs for booking flights from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ro

  • What is the cheapest flight from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ro?

    In the last 5 days, the lowest price for a flight from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ro was 508 € for a one-way ticket and 752 € for a return.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ro?

    When flying out of Stuttgart you will be using Stuttgart Echterdingen. You will be landing at one of these airports: Rio de Janeiro–Galeão Intl or Rio de Janeiro Santos Dumont.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ro?

    We unfortunately don’t have that data for this specific route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ro?

    SkyTeam, and Star Alliance are the airline alliances operating flights between Stuttgart and Rio de Janeiro, with SkyTeam being the most commonly used for this route.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ro, Lufthansa or KLM?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Stuttgart to Rio de Janeiro are Lufthansa and KLM. With an average price for the route of 984 € and an overall rating of 6,8, Lufthansa is the most popular choice. KLM is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of 1.185 € and an overall rating of 7,8.
